News Geoffrey Canada, Ed.M.'75, Featured on CBS' 60 Minutes Posted December 7, 2009 By News editor On Sunday, December 6, CBS' 60 Minutes featured Harvard Graduate School of Education alumnus Geoffrey Canada, Ed.M.'75, and the Harlem Children's Zone. Canada, the president and CEO of the Children's Zone, was the recipient of the 2008 HGSE Alumni Award and was recently honored by Harvard's Phillips Brooks House Association.
